Responsibilities:
- Maintain the reports, templates, dashboards with insights, scorecards, and metrics that drive change in the business which are tailored in level of detail for the appropriate stakeholders.
- Communicate to internal stakeholders through discussion, presentations, and write-ups of results, recommendations and meaningful insights gained through data analysis to be used to develop strategic and operational plans.
- Gathering, analysing data, and supporting projects relating to data/reporting solutions using statistical models.
- Ensuring the integrity of data, which includes data extraction, processing, storage, and manipulation and analysis.
- Use data mining techniques to consolidate and analyse information from available data sources to support process optimisation and automation modelling.
- Work with business requirements to identify and understand source data systems and identify resolutions to data issues.
- Create process models, specifications, diagrams, and charts to provide direction to developers and/or the team.
- Develop or validate the creation and maintenance of data definitions and metadata.
- Develop and maintain data dictionary to create metadata reports for technical and business purpose.
Requirements:
- Bachelor’s degree in business, computer science, statistics, mathematics, or related field of study
- Minimum 2 years of relevant experience is preferred, experience with data/statistical analysis is advantageous.
- Prior experience in a similar data analytics/BI/ data science focused position
- Proficiency in the use of statistical applications/ tech tools such as PowerBI, Tableau, VBA, or similar BI tools
- Knowledge on use of JIRA as a tracking and ticketing tool to organize projects, epics and user stories is advantageous.
- Data and Reporting Analyst Ability to work with and analyse multiple large sources of data.
